Leeds is regarded as the third largest city by population (after London and Birmingham) but because of the difficulties in defining where a city area ceases and an urban area starts Manchester (The Greater Manchester Urban area) is also acknowledged as the third largest (after London and the West Midlands Urban area).
London was the largest city in Western Europe in 1700. One estimate suggests that a sixth of all people born in England around 1700 lived some part of their lives in London.
